Block 1648661

152570280ebe73329e915ce59d66145fe73ec0e2bfe3d2a57889cd308ac485f0
Transactions3
Height1648661
Confirmations3786866
TimestampMon, 27 Mar 2017 14:04:05 UTC
Size (bytes)4355
Version2
Merkle Root20cb5dca897d2af4325f6efc80274d78a2e68b388b6392c2aa3b2b0f8b13d05d
Nonce4225442816
Bits1c299570
Difficulty6.156158448161477

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
3786866 Confirmations80 FTC